Can Google read my emails?

Google claims none of the data collected from scanning emails for purchase information, delivery tracking numbers and flight bookings is used for advertising, but as Andy Yen, founder and CEO of secure email service ProtonMail says: “It remains a fact that Google keeps a record of these events and logs them regardless. …

Why is Google not safe?

Google’s Chrome browser is a privacy nightmare in itself, because all you activity within the browser can then be linked to your Google account. If Google controls your browser, your search engine, and has tracking scripts on the sites you visit, they hold the power to track you from multiple angles.
